    Personally, I put the Triode Elec. driver board in my ST70 back in the early 1990s. I think it make a lot of sense because you are no longer are restricted to using a pentode/triode tube as the front end.

    Breaking out the functions of the voltage amp and driver tube into two separate tubes makes considerable sense. In fact there are a number of much better sounding tube one can use if the user is willing to experiment. I used the EF86 and the 5687.
